| 788 | /** |
| 789 | * Fires after a template file is loaded. |
| 790 | * |
| 791 | * @since 6.1.0 |
| 792 | * |
| 793 | * @param string $_template_file The full path to the template file. |
| 794 | * @param bool $load_once Whether to require_once or require. |
| 795 | * @param array $args Additional arguments passed to the template. |
| 796 | */ |
| 797 | do_action( 'wp_after_load_template', $_template_file, $load_once, $args ); |
